Description

Le Vigne di Zamò Picolit 2015 is a beautifully rare Friulian dessert wine made from one of Italy’s most prized native grapes. Known for its natural concentration, elegance, and refined sweetness, it showcases the delicate, historic character that has made Picolit a treasured name among dessert wines.

Tasting Notes
In the glass, it typically shows a bright golden hue that hints at its richness and development. The nose is expressive and refined, with notes of dried apricot, honey, candied citrus peel, acacia blossom, and a subtle almond-like nuance. On the palate, it is silky and harmonious, balancing sweetness with lively freshness and a graceful mineral line. The finish is long, elegant, and persistently aromatic, with enough structure to suggest excellent aging potential and further complexity over time.

Production
Picolit thrives in the hillside vineyards of Friuli-Venezia Giulia, where cool breezes, good sun exposure, and well-drained soils help the grapes develop concentration and aromatic precision. For dessert wines like this, harvesting is typically done by hand with careful selection of perfectly ripe grapes, followed by gentle vinification to preserve delicacy and purity of fruit.

Food & Serving
This wine is a natural match for fine pastries, fruit tarts, almond-based desserts, dried fruits, and blue cheeses, but it can also be enjoyed on its own as a contemplative finish to a meal. Serve it slightly chilled, ideally around 10–12°C, and decanting is generally not necessary unless the bottle has aged for a long period.

Producer
Le Vigne di Zamò is one of Friuli’s respected family producers, known for crafting wines that reflect the region’s character and the potential of its indigenous varieties. Over the years, the estate has earned recognition for combining tradition with precision, helping to elevate Friuli as a benchmark region for expressive, terroir-driven wines.
